Unprogressive
adj, noun
Definitions
Adjective
- 1 Not progressive; not contributing to progress.
"Introducing a comprehensive re-design scheme for the Canadian National Railways earlier this year, the Director of Public Relations, Mr. C. A. Harris, said a 1959 survey by his department had revealed that the railways were felt by the public to be unprogressive and slow to improve performance and service; the existing modernisation scheme had, he said, been lying like an iceberg, mostly beneath the surface."
Adjective
- 1 old-fashioned and out of date wordnet
Noun
- 1 A person whose views are not progressive.
"[…] the unprogressives, the reactionaries, the unenlightened, who refuse to bow down to the god, Art."
